Comparing W3Schools and CodeAcademy
W3Schools and CodeAcademy are two popular platforms for learning JavaScript. Both offer comprehensive courses and interactive tutorials, but they differ in their learning approaches and content quality.
W3Schools: A Comprehensive Resource
W3Schools is a well-known online web development tutorial site. It offers a wide range of tutorials and references for JavaScript, HTML, CSS, and more. Here are some key features:
Comprehensive tutorials on various aspects of JavaScript. Interactive examples and code snippets for hands-on practice. Direct access to up-to-date documentation and references.Despite its extensive coverage and user-friendly interface, W3Schools may not delve deeply into the nuances of the language or provide a structured learning path. It is more suited for beginners and those looking for quick answers.
CodeAcademy: A Structured Learning Pathway
CodeAcademy is an interactive learning platform that provides a structured curriculum for beginners and advanced learners. Its approach is more educational and focuses on practical, hands-on coding projects. Here are some of its key features:
Structured courses with clear learning objectives. Interactive coding exercises and challenges. Community forums for peer interaction and support.CodeAcademy emphasizes real-world application of JavaScript skills, which can be beneficial for those looking to build projects and gain practical experience.
Why Books are Better for Learning JavaScript
While online tutorials and websites are valuable resources, they cannot match the depth and breadth of knowledge provided by books. Authors of programming books are usually experts in their field, with extensive experience and insights into the language's evolution over time.
The Value of Reading Books for a Deep Understanding
Books offer several advantages over online tutorials:
Depth of Knowledge: Books often provide a deeper and more comprehensive understanding of programming concepts compared to online resources. Structured Learning: Books are typically written with a structured learning path in mind, guiding the reader through the language step by step. Practice and Review: Books often include exercises, review questions, and sample projects to reinforce learning.To truly master JavaScript, it is recommended to read a comprehensive book that covers both the basics and advanced features of the language. This approach will provide a well-rounded understanding and a solid foundation for future learning and development.
